[0001] This utility model relates to the field of loudspeaker technology, specifically to a uniformly deflected dual-magnetic-circuit moving-coil loudspeaker. Background Technology
[0002] A moving-coil loudspeaker, also known as an electrodynamic loudspeaker, is a type of loudspeaker that operates based on electromagnetic principles. It is the most common loudspeaker design and is widely used in various audio equipment. Its basic working principle is based on the magnetic field generated by an electric current passing through a coil. This magnetic field interacts with the magnetic field of a permanent magnet, causing a diaphragm connected to the coil to vibrate, thereby pushing air to produce sound. Specifically, the audio signal enters the voice coil in the loudspeaker unit in the form of an electric current. The voice coil is located in the magnetic field of a fixed magnetic circuit system. As the audio current changes, the voice coil generates a corresponding changing magnetic field. This changing magnetic field interacts with the constant magnetic field generated by the permanent magnet, causing the voice coil and its connected diaphragm to vibrate, thus generating sound waves. When the diaphragm operates, it compresses the air inside the loudspeaker, so vent holes are provided on the loudspeaker to prevent the increased internal pressure from affecting the diaphragm's vibration.
[0003] Existing dynamic loudspeakers do not easily expel air evenly from inside the speaker during use. When the diaphragm vibrates too much, it can easily cause air to be expelled improperly, resulting in an imbalance in diaphragm vibration. Utility Model Content
[0004] The purpose of this invention is to provide a uniformly vented dual-magnetic-circuit moving-coil loudspeaker, which has the advantage of uniform venting and solves the problem that existing moving-coil loudspeakers are not easy to expel air smoothly during use, and when the diaphragm vibration amplitude is too large, it is easy to cause unsmooth air expulsion and diaphragm vibration imbalance.

[0017] Compared with the prior art, the beneficial effects of this utility model are as follows:
[0018] 1. This utility model significantly improves the acoustic performance and structural rationality of the loudspeaker by adopting an internal and external dual magnetic circuit structure and optimizing the venting channel design. First, by setting up a dual magnetic circuit system with an inner and outer magnet, the magnetic flux distribution in the voice coil region is more uniform, effectively improving the utilization efficiency of magnetic energy. This solves the problems of uneven magnetic field distribution in the magnetic gap and large fluctuations in magnetic flux density during voice coil movement in traditional single magnetic circuit loudspeakers. At the same time, the synergistic effect of the internal and external magnetic circuits enhances the driving capability and improves the stability and dynamic performance of the overall response, thereby achieving clearer and more accurate sound reproduction. In addition, by setting a resonant cavity between the partition assembly and the frame, and combining the design of the central hole and the venting hole, the airflow in the rear cavity can be selectively absorbed and buffered through the Helmholtz resonant cavity, effectively suppressing the energy peak at a specific frequency and reducing the resulting standing waves and frequency response distortion.
[0019] 2. Compared with traditional circular vent holes, the rectangular vent hole of this utility model has a larger venting area. Combined with the surrounding layered vent holes and central hole, the air in the rear cavity of the diaphragm can be discharged more evenly and smoothly, thereby improving the air pressure damping during diaphragm movement and enhancing the linearity of the vibration system. At the same time, the vent mesh and central hole mesh not only effectively prevent dust from entering, but also play a certain role in regulating the high-frequency response. The pads are located at the bottom of the vent, without occupying the venting area, further ensuring the integrity of the venting channel. The introduction of the gasket helps to precisely control the volume of the resonant cavity, making it easy to adjust the acoustic characteristics of the speaker according to actual needs. Overall, this solution has significant advantages in improving sound quality, reducing distortion, enhancing structural stability and manufacturing consistency, and is suitable for audio equipment applications with high audio performance requirements. [0048] Furthermore, the diaphragm voice coil 2 is the core component of the dynamic loudspeaker. The diaphragm voice coil 2 includes a diaphragm and a voice coil. The diaphragm is mounted on the top of the inner cavity of the frame 1. The diaphragm is responsible for converting the mechanical movement of the voice coil into sound waves, which push the air to produce sound. The voice coil generates a changing magnetic field when an audio current passes through it. This magnetic field interacts with the constant magnetic field generated by the outer magnet 7 and the inner magnet 9, driving the diaphragm to vibrate and produce sound. The voice coil is fitted onto the NWIS 10 and is located inside the outer washer 8. The NWIS 10 and the outer washer 8 are located above the inner magnet 9 and the outer magnet 7, concentrating and guiding the magnetic flux through the magnetic gap where the voice coil is located, thereby improving the magnetic field efficiency. The inner magnet 9 and the outer magnet 7 provide a strong constant magnetic field. This magnetic field interacts with the magnetic field generated by the audio current flowing through the voice coil, causing the voice coil and the diaphragm connected to it to move and produce sound. Through the design of the inner and outer magnetic fields, the magnetic energy utilization rate is improved. Traditional dynamic loudspeakers use a single magnetic circuit structure, which results in an uneven distribution of the magnetic field in the magnetic gap. When the voice coil moves up and down in the magnetic gap, the magnetic flux density changes significantly.
[0049] Furthermore, pad 13 is where electrical signals are input. External audio signals are transmitted to the voice coil through soldering or direct connection. The center hole mesh 11 covers the center hole 15 on the frame 1, and the frame mesh 12 covers the frame vent 5 on the frame 1. Its main function is to prevent dust from entering the voice coil area and avoid affecting its performance. At the same time, it has a certain impact on the high frequency response.
[0050] Furthermore, the gasket 14 is located on the opposite side of the partition assembly 3 and the frame 1 to support the partition assembly 3, thereby forming the resonant cavity 6. The thickness of the gasket 14 is 0.2-2mm.
[0051] Furthermore, the resonant cavity 6 is a Helmholtz resonant cavity, which consists of a closed cavity and an opening connected to this cavity. The cavity is on the side opposite to the partition assembly 3 and the frame 1, and the opening is the central hole 15. Its working principle is based on the vibration of air at the central hole 15. When the sound wave reaches a specific frequency that matches the air volume and neck size in the cavity, the air column will vibrate at the neck like a pendulum, causing energy to be absorbed and resonance to occur at that specific frequency. The Helmholtz resonant cavity can selectively absorb sound energy near its resonant frequency. This means that if a loudspeaker system exhibits an excessively strong peak, i.e., excessive energy, in a certain low-frequency range, the excess sound energy can be absorbed by designing a Helmholtz resonant cavity at this frequency, thereby making the sound in this frequency range smoother and reducing the resulting standing waves and frequency response distortion.
[0052] When the diaphragm voice coil 2 is working, the pad 13 transmits the electrical signal to the voice coil on the diaphragm voice coil 2. The voice coil drives the diaphragm on the diaphragm voice coil 2 to vibrate and produce sound. During the vibration of the diaphragm, it drives the air in its rear cavity to move. The air enters the basket vent 5, the partition vent 4 and the central hole 15 respectively. The air in the basket vent 5 passes through the basket mesh 12 and is discharged. The air inside the partition vent 4 and the central hole 15 enters the resonant cavity 6 and is discharged to the outside through the central hole 15 and the central mesh 11 at the bottom of the basket 1. During the air discharge process, excess sound energy is absorbed, making the sound in this frequency range smoother and reducing the standing waves and frequency response distortion caused by it.
[0053] Example 2
[0054] Please see Figures 10-11 This embodiment is based on Embodiment 1, a uniformly vented dual-magnetic-circuit moving-coil loudspeaker, the difference being:
[0055] The outer magnet 7 has a T-iron 16 installed inside, and the Nevada 10 is installed on top of the T-iron 16.
[0056] Furthermore, when the T-iron 16 is installed inside the outer magnet 7, the top of the T-iron 16 is fixedly connected to the Nevada 10, the partition assembly 3 is sleeved on the T-iron 16, the bottom of the T-iron 16 is fixedly connected to the bottom of the frame 1, the central mesh 11 and the solder pad 13 are installed on the bottom of the T-iron 16, the surface of the T-iron 16 is surrounded by T-iron holes 17, the inside of the T-iron 16 is provided with a central hole 15 communicating with the T-iron holes 17, and the T-iron holes 17 and the central hole 15 are connected to the resonant cavity 6.
[0057] Using T-iron 16 instead of inner magnet 9 forms a single magnetic drive speaker. The central hole 15 and T-iron hole 17 on T-iron 16 can also be used for venting. When air flows inside T-iron hole 17, it further absorbs sound energy to help adjust the overall response of the speaker system, making it flatter or achieving the design goal. In addition, T-iron 16 is made of metal, which can dissipate heat and avoid performance degradation due to overheating.
[0058] Example 3
[0059] Please see Figures 12-14 This embodiment is based on Embodiment 1, a uniformly vented dual-magnetic-circuit moving-coil loudspeaker, the difference being:
[0060] Furthermore, the bottom of the partition assembly 3 is provided with an outer ring rib 18 and an inner ring rib 19. The outer ring rib 18 and the inner ring rib 19 are installed on the bottom of the inner wall of the basin frame 1. The bottom of the outer ring rib 18 is provided with an arc-shaped groove 20.
[0061] The use of outer ring ribs 18 and inner ring ribs 19 instead of gaskets 14 improves the integration of the speaker. The outer ring ribs 18 and inner ring ribs 19 are formed at the bottom of the partition assembly 3, eliminating the need to assemble the gaskets 14. Furthermore, the bottom of the outer ring ribs 18 has an arc-shaped groove 20, which can guide the airflow and form a labyrinth phenomenon of surrounding airflow. During the process of sound waves from below the diaphragm being transmitted from below the voice coil to the middle hole 15, the airflow effect greatly improves the phenomenon of standing waves and high-frequency fluctuations in frequency response.
